Vesic pointed out that the work on the construction of the Belgrade metro is progressing well and pointed out the contribution of French companies Alstom, Egis and RATP to the realisation of this project.
The Minister assessed that the French Vinci is also doing an excellent job on the construction of the Nikola Tesla Airport, and that, in accordance with the contract, the French company has so far invested €150 million, out of the total of €732 million it will invest in the renovation and construction of the airport.
As soon as next year, in the spring, the Belgrade airport will be able to receive 15 million passengers, three times more than today. By the end of this year alone, the airport will have more than six million passengers and will be, by number of passengers, by far the largest in this part of Europe, the Minister said.
